Location: Santa Fe, Mexico City (100% on-site)

Tential is seeking a Cloud Systems Engineer II with broad systems-infrastructure and programming experience to design, deploy, automate, and support scalable enterprise infrastructure across public cloud and related environments. The adecuado candidate combines strong AWS expertise with infrastructure-as-code, Python automation, CI/CD, Linux administration, networking fundamentals, and container technologies.

Responsibilities

Architect, deploy, and maintain scalable, highly available infrastructure across AWS and GCP using cloud-native best practices.

Manage infrastructure as code with Terraform, including module development, state management, policy enforcement, and review of infrastructure changes.

Develop and maintain automation tooling and internal platforms using Python to reduce manual operational work.

Design and continuously improve CI/CD pipelines using GitHub Actions and GitHub workflows.

Monitor system performance and availability, participate in an on-call rotation, and contribute to post-incident reviews and reliability improvements.

Collaborate with development, security, and networking teams to evaluate and adopt new cloud services and technologies.

Mentor junior and mid-level engineers and help establish standards for code quality and engineering practices.

Create and maintain technical documentation, runbooks, and architecture decision records.

Required Qualifications

Hands-on cloud engineering experience with significant depth in AWS services such as EC2, ECS/EKS, RDS, EBS, S3, Lambda, IAM,



and VPC, plus working knowledge of GCP.

Strong Terraform experience, including module development, state management, policy enforcement, and infrastructure-as-code review practices.

Strong GitHub experience, including pull requests, branch strategy, GitHub Actions, workflows, and repository management.

Strong Python scripting and automation skills, with the ability to write clean, tested, maintainable code.

Proficiency with Linux system administration and networking fundamentals including TCP/IP, DNS, load balancing, and firewalls.

Hands-on experience with Docker and Kubernetes, including EKS or comparable managed Kubernetes services.

Strong understanding of CI/CD principles and experience building or maintaining delivery pipelines.

Experience designing cloud-native environments for high availability, fault tolerance, and cost optimization.

Strong communication skills and the ability to explain complex infrastructure topics to technical and non-technical stakeholders.

Preferred Qualifications

Experience with configuration-management tools such as Ansible or Puppet.

Familiarity with observability platforms such as Datadog, Grafana, Prometheus, Checkmk, or equivalent.

Knowledge of service mesh or advanced networking patterns such as AWS Transit Gateway, PrivateLink, or GCP VPC peering.

Experience in gaming, media, or another high-throughput or latency-sensitive industry.

Experience with cloud cost-management tooling or FinOps practices in large AWS environments.
